Cloud computing is rapidly growing as an alternative to conventional computing. However, it is based on models like cluster computing, distributed computing, utility computing and grid computing in general. This paper presents an end-to-end comparison between Cluster Computing, Grid Computing and Cloud Computing, along with the challenges they face. Grid computing is the combination of computer resources from multiple administrative domains for a common goal. Grid computing (or the use of a computational grid) is applying the resources of many computers in a network to a single problem at the same time — usually to solve a scientific or technical problem that requires a great number of computer processing cycles or access to large amounts of...
